WebOct 24, 2024 · To calculate how many you need, divide the length of the curtain rod in inches by the spacing you want. If you want rings every 5 inches on a 10-foot curtain rod, you'll divide 120 by 5 to get 24, which means you'll need about 24 rings total. We Recommend …

We recommend 10 rings per metre of pole, or one every 4 inches. What are the poles made of? Poles, finials and brackets are made of redwood pine, and the rings and flat/recess brackets are made of beech.
